La Casa Builders Salary

As of August 2026, the average annual salary for employees at La Casa Builders in the United States is $65,741.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$32. Salaries at La Casa Builders typically range from $57,756 to $74,844 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Scottsdale?

Understanding the cost of living near Scottsdale is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at La Casa Builders.
Scottsdale's Cost of Living Index is approximately 125.4 (25.4% more expensive than US average; 21.5% more than AZ average). Very affluent area, driven by extremely high housing costs, upscale amenities, and higher prices for goods/services.
